We’re looking for a detail-driven, Excel-savvy problem solver to join a busy data project on a temporary contract. This is a fantastic opportunity to get involved in a large-scale supplier data clean-up. You’ll play a key role in helping streamline and tidy up thousands of supplier records, making sure data is accurate, consistent, and ready for migration. This is a hands-on role where accuracy really matters and where your ability to spot patterns, duplicates, and inconsistencies will make a real impact.

Duties include:

  • Work with large supplier datasets and transactional records, ensuring accurate handling and organisation of information
  • Analyse and structure data using Excel, including the use of formulas, lookups, and pivot tables to produce clear summaries
  • Investigate supplier records to identify duplicates and opportunities for consolidation

What we’re looking for:

  • Strong Microsoft Excel skills (confident with formulas and pivot tables essential)
  • Experience working with large datasets and data validation
  • High attention to detail and a methodical approach
  • Exposure to ERP systems would be an advantage
  • Strong communication skills and the ability to follow structured processes
